g90表示什么坐标编程
-
G90是一种G代码,它在数控编程中表示绝对坐标编程。下面将详细解释G90的含义和使用方法。
G90的含义:
G90是G代码中的一种模态指令,用于设置机床坐标系为绝对坐标系。绝对坐标系是指机床坐标原点为工件的起点,所有的坐标值都是相对于该原点的绝对位置。换句话说,绝对坐标编程指明了工件在机床坐标系中的精确位置。G90的使用方法:
在数控编程中,使用G90指令可以将机床的坐标系设置为绝对坐标系。具体的使用方法如下:- 在程序的适当位置,输入G90指令。
- 后续的坐标指令(如X、Y、Z)将以绝对坐标的形式进行编程。
- 根据需要,输入其他的G代码和M代码来完成相应的加工操作。
- 当需要进行下一个工序时,再次输入G90指令以确保绝对坐标的使用。
绝对坐标编程的优点:
- 精确性:绝对坐标编程可以确保每个工件的位置都是精确的,不会出现累积误差。
- 易于理解:相对于增量坐标编程,绝对坐标编程更直观,容易理解和修改。
- 兼容性:绝对坐标编程在不同的机床上都可以使用,具有较好的兼容性。
总结:
G90是一种表示绝对坐标编程的G代码。它将机床坐标系设置为绝对坐标系,使得工件的位置可以精确地确定。绝对坐标编程具有精确性高、易于理解和兼容性好的优点。在数控编程中,根据需要使用G90指令来进行绝对坐标编程。1年前 -
G90是一种坐标编程指令,用于设置坐标系为绝对坐标系。在计算机数控编程中,坐标系是用来描述工件在机床上的位置和运动的系统。绝对坐标系是一种基于绝对位置的坐标系统,它以机床坐标系的原点为参考点,确定工件的位置。以下是关于G90坐标编程的五个要点:
-
设置绝对坐标系:G90指令用于设置坐标系为绝对坐标系。一旦设置为绝对坐标系,机床就会根据绝对坐标系来定位工件。这意味着每个坐标都是相对于机床原点的绝对位置。
-
坐标值的确定:在绝对坐标系中,每个坐标轴的位置都是独立确定的。例如,在三轴机床上,X轴、Y轴和Z轴的坐标值分别表示工件在水平、垂直和纵向的位置。坐标值可以是正数、负数或零,取决于工件相对于原点的位置。
-
坐标偏移:由于绝对坐标系是基于机床原点的位置确定的,因此坐标偏移可以使用G92指令进行调整。G92指令可以将当前位置设置为新的坐标原点,从而改变工件的位置。这对于需要在特定位置进行操作的情况非常有用。
-
坐标系切换:G90指令一般在程序的开头使用,以确保所有后续指令都使用绝对坐标系。如果在程序中使用G91指令,将切换到增量坐标系。增量坐标系是基于当前位置的相对移动进行计算的,而不是基于机床原点。
-
精度和准确性:使用绝对坐标系可以提高编程的精度和准确性。由于每个坐标都是相对于原点的绝对位置,因此可以避免累积误差的问题。这对于要求高精度的工件加工非常重要,尤其是在复杂的加工过程中。
总结:G90坐标编程是一种设置坐标系为绝对坐标系的指令。它确定了工件在机床上的位置和运动。使用绝对坐标系可以提高编程的精度和准确性,并且可以通过G92指令进行坐标偏移。
1年前 -
-
G90是一种坐标编程模式,也被称为绝对编程模式。在机床加工中,坐标编程是一种常用的方法,用于指导机床如何移动和加工工件。G90坐标编程模式表示所有的坐标值都是相对于机床坐标系原点的绝对值。
在G90坐标编程模式下,程序中的每个坐标值都是相对于机床坐标系原点的绝对值。这意味着每个坐标值都是相对于工件零点的位置。例如,如果程序中指定X轴坐标为100,那么机床就会将工具移动到X轴上的绝对位置100处。
G90坐标编程模式的操作流程如下:
-
将机床切换至G90坐标编程模式。这通常通过在程序开头添加G90指令来实现。例如,G90表示切换至G90坐标编程模式。
-
确定工件零点。工件零点是工件上的一个特定位置,用作坐标系原点。通常,工件零点是工件上的某个特定点,例如工件上的一个孔或角点。
-
在程序中使用绝对坐标值。在G90坐标编程模式下,所有的坐标值都是相对于工件零点的绝对位置。因此,在程序中使用绝对坐标值来指定工具的移动和加工路径。
-
运行程序。一旦程序中的坐标值确定,就可以运行程序,机床将按照程序中指定的坐标值来移动和加工工件。
需要注意的是,G90坐标编程模式是相对于机床坐标系原点的绝对位置,而不是相对于上一次移动的位置。这意味着每次移动都是相对于工件零点的绝对位置。如果需要相对位置的移动,可以使用G91坐标编程模式。
1年前 -